雨滴传感器:arduino雨滴传感器

2021/11/10 02:25 · 传感器知识资讯 ·  · 雨滴传感器:arduino雨滴传感器已关闭评论
摘要:

雨滴传感器:arduino雨滴传感器本帖最后由feilincc于2020-12-913:27编辑constintanalogPin=A0;//theAOofthemoduleattachtoA0constintdigitalPin=7;//D0attachtopin7constintledPin=13;//pin13built-inledintAstate=0;//storetheval

雨滴传感器:arduino雨滴传感器

本帖最后由 feilincc 于 2020-12-9 13:27 编辑
const int analogPin=A0; //the AO of the module attach to A0
const int digitalPin=7; //D0 attach to pin7
const int ledPin=13; //pin 13 built-in led
int Astate=0; //store the value of A0
boolean Dstate=0; //store the value of D0
void setup()
{
pinMode(ledPin,OUTPUT); //set the ledPin as OUTPUT
pinMode(digitalPin,INPUT); //set digitalPin as INPUT
Serial.begin(9600); //initialize the serial monitor
}
void loop()
{
Astate=analogRead(analogPin); //read the value of A0
Serial.print("A0: ");
Serial.println(Astate); //print the value in the serial monitor
Dstate=digitalRead(digitalPin); //read the value of D0
Serial.print("D0: ");
Serial.println(Dstate);
if(Dstate==HIGH)
{
digitalWrite(ledPin,LOW);
}
else //if the value of D0 is LOW
{
digitalWrite(ledPin,HIGH); //turn on the led
}
}
Raindrop Sensor_bb.jpg
(379.21 KB, 下载次数: 18)
下载附件
2020-12-9 13:26 上传
雨滴传感器:arduino雨滴传感器  第1张

雨滴传感器:n种类型可任选一种提交,能力提升工程2.0的这个问题,你知道吗?

一、前言
雨滴传感器,它是一个模拟(数字)输入模块,也叫雨水、雨量传感器。可用于各种天气状况的监测,检测是否下雨及雨量的大小,转成数字信号(DO)和模拟信号(AO)输出,并广泛应用于汽车自动刮水系统、智能灯光系统和智能天窗系统等。
AO模拟输出,可以连接单片机的模拟IO口检测滴在上面的雨量大小。
DO数字输出,可以连接单片机的数字IO口检测是否有雨。
图1:雨滴传感器
二、课前准备
学习本节课请准备Arduino UNO主板1块、扩展板1块、雨滴传感器1个、杜邦线5根、USB方口数据线1根、Mixly(米思齐,V0.998)。
图2:课前需要准备的物品及编程软件
三、雨滴传感器特性
1、传感器采用高品质FR-04双面材料,超大面积5.0*4.0CM,并用镀镍处理表面,具有对抗氧化,导电性,及寿命方面更优越的性能;
2、小板PCB尺寸:3.2cm x 1.4cm
3、设有固定螺栓孔,方便安装
4、工作电压3.3V-5V
5、使用宽电压LM393比较器输出,信号干净,波形好,驱动能力强,超过15mA;
6、输出形式:数字开关量输出(0和1)和模拟量AO电压输出;
7、配电位器调节灵敏度;
四、雨滴传感器接口说明
把雨滴传感器连接到扩展板A1号模拟管脚
图3:传感器与扩展板连接图
1、VCC:接电源正极(3-5V)
2、GND:接电源负极
3、DO:TTL开关信号输出
4、AO:模拟信号输出
注意:正负极不能反接,会烧坏传感器。
五、雨滴传感器电路图
图4 雨滴传感器电路图
六、雨滴传感器结构图
图5 雨滴传感器结构图
七、程序示例:获取雨滴传感器返回值
点击观看视频讲解Arduino学习:认识模拟(数字)雨滴传感器
八、结束语
初始化工作室重点关注“乐高、Scratch、Arduino的学习与创意以及STEAM教育的实施”,如果需要更多相关课程,请关注我,谢谢。
举报/反馈雨滴传感器:arduino雨滴传感器  第2张

雨滴传感器:基于51单片机的智能检测雨滴报警器

目录

?下雨关窗报警器

问题咨询及项目源码下载请加群:

群名:IT项目交流群

群号:

?

?

一、学习目的

1. 了解霍尔传感器工作原理

2. 了解雨滴传感器工作原理

3. 学会使用霍尔传感器检测门窗是否关好

4. 学会使用雨滴传感器检测是否下雨

5. 学会使用蜂鸣器发出报警声

?

二、实施步骤

?

设计思路:本实验的设计思路是通过使用雨滴传感器和霍尔传感器来实现智下雨智能报警系统。系统要实现的效果是只有在下雨没关窗的情况下会发声报警提醒。

方案实现步骤;

第一步:构思实现智能下雨报警的构思需要,初步设计思路;

第二步:在构思完成的前提下实现设计系统电路图,并按照需要连接各器件;

第三步:根据设计的电路编写程序来实现相应的控制功能;

第四步:将编写好的程序下载的连接灯控系统中,检验实验效果;

第五步:根据初步试验效果与实验要求作比较做出跟进一步的完善。

?

三、系统图连接

?代码实现部分:

?

附上本人在大学学习期间所有学习实现的demo,这些项目的实现都通过本人亲自测试运行,也是自己学习中知识的一点一点积累,整理不易,希望能帮到大家,不足之处大家多多交流。

?

QQ:

邮箱:@qq.com

昵称:忘尘

?

世界不同角落共同努力,变成更优秀的我们。

?

1.51单片机学习整理

?

基于51单片机的智能光控路灯 :

基于51单片机超声波测距(内含源程序,原理图及PCB源文件):

?

?

基于51单片机的智能安防报警系统:

?

基于51单片机模块化编程模块 (红外、液晶显示屏、温湿度等传感器模块化)

?

基于51单片机pwm控制的呼吸灯程序

?

51单片机与上位机串口通信实例包含详细讲解的完整代码

?

?

基于51单片机的直交流电压表仿真 (详细代码实现,设计讲解)

?

?

?

基于51单片机胸牌 详细代码实现,设计讲解)

?

基于51单片机3x4按键拨号 (详细代码实现,设计讲解)

?

?

基于51单片机拨号 (详细代码实现,设计讲解)

?

?

?

基于51单片机警灯系统设计(详细代码实现,设计讲解)

?

?

基于51单片机点亮一个小灯(详细代码实现,设计讲解,学习51基础实验)

?

基于51单片机开发的排球计时器,附有详细注释讲解,为大家提供最真心的帮助

?

?

基于51单片机的音乐播放器,源码详细注释

?

?

?

2.Android 开发学习整理:

?

Android-serialport 手机App串口通信代码实现:

?

?

Android-serialport 手机App网络通信实例代码实现:

?

Android 第一个App详细教程、基础实验 :

?

?

3.计算机视觉(深度学习、神经网络的学习)

?

feature extraction(深度学习,特征提取,神经网络:

?

feature extraction(深度学习,特征提取,神经网络多种训练模型详细实现):

欢迎大家加入学习项目交流,为大家分享各类个人学习项目及学习资料,互相交流互相学习。

问题咨询及项目源码下载请加群:

群名:IT项目交流群

群号:

?

雨滴传感器:雨滴传感器

雨滴雨水模块下雨 高灵敏天气传感器模块 叶面传感器模块

资料下载:

产品用途:
Arduino机器人套件,雨滴,下雨传感器,可用于各种天气状况的监测,并转成数定信号和AO输出。
产品介绍:
1、传感器采用高品质FR-04双面材料,超大面积5.0*4.0CM,并用镀镍处理表面,具有对抗氧化,导电性,及寿命方面更优越的性能;
2、比较器输出,信号干净,波形好,驱动能力强,超过15mA;
3、配电位器调节灵敏度;
4、工作电压3.3V-5V
5、输出形式 :数字开关量输出(0和1)和模拟量AO电压输出;
6、设有固定螺栓孔,方便安装
7、小板PCB尺寸:3.2cm x 1.4cm
8、使用宽电压LM393比较器
功能介绍:
接上5V电源,电源指示灯亮,感应板上没有水滴时,DO输出为高电平,开关指示灯灭 ,滴上一滴水,DO输出为低电平,开关指示灯亮,
刷掉上面的水滴,又恢复到,输出高电平状态。。。。
AO模拟输出,可以连接单片机的AD口检测滴在上面的雨量大小。
DO TTL数字输出也可以连接单片机检测是否有雨。

接线方式:
1、VCC:接电源正(3-5V)
2、GND:接电源负
3、DO:TTL开关信号输出
4、AO:模拟信号输出

资料下载:

产品用途:
Arduino机器人套件,雨滴,下雨传感器,可用于各种天气状况的监测,并转成数定信号和AO输出。
产品介绍:
1、传感器采用高品质FR-04双面材料,超大面积5.0*4.0CM,并用镀镍处理表面,具有对抗氧化,导电性,及寿命方面更优越的性能;
2、比较器输出,信号干净,波形好,驱动能力强,超过15mA;
3、配电位器调节灵敏度;
4、工作电压3.3V-5V
5、输出形式 :数字开关量输出(0和1)和模拟量AO电压输出;
6、设有固定螺栓孔,方便安装
7、小板PCB尺寸:3.2cm x 1.4cm
8、使用宽电压LM393比较器
功能介绍:
接上5V电源,电源指示灯亮,感应板上没有水滴时,DO输出为高电平,开关指示灯灭 ,滴上一滴水,DO输出为低电平,开关指示灯亮,
刷掉上面的水滴,又恢复到,输出高电平状态。。。。
AO模拟输出,可以连接单片机的AD口检测滴在上面的雨量大小。
DO TTL数字输出也可以连接单片机检测是否有雨。

接线方式:
1、VCC:接电源正(3-5V)
2、GND:接电源负
3、DO:TTL开关信号输出
4、AO:模拟信号输出

您可能感兴趣的文章

本文地址:https://www.ceomba.cn/3552.html
文章标签: ,  
版权声明:本文为原创文章,版权归 ceomba 所有,欢迎分享本文,转载请保留出处!

文件下载

老薛主机终身7折优惠码boke112

上一篇:
下一篇:

评论已关闭!